Minnesota come into this matchup riding strong momentum in the Western Conference,
while Memphis’ recent results look solid on paper but raise questions once you dig deeper.
This game is less about raw talent and more about tempo control and scoring pace.

📝 Recent Game Review
Minnesota 117 – 103 Sacramento
- 54.4% shooting on two-point attempts (31/57)
- Three-point shooting was average, but interior scoring and transition were dominant
- Free-throw efficiency was solid
- Won the rebounding battle comfortably
Key Contributors
- Julius Randle: 24 points, 10 rebounds
- Naz Reid: 20 points, 11 rebounds
- Balanced scoring from Russell and Edwards
- Not flashy — just constant, steady point accumulation
Memphis 121 – 103 LA Clippers
- 61.7% shooting on two-point attempts
- Points piled up through fast breaks and second-chance opportunities
- Defensive intensity depended heavily on opponent rhythm
Key Contributors
- Jaren Jackson Jr.: 31 points
- Cam Spencer: 27 points
- Strong bench scoring, but sustainability against elite defenses remains uncertain
- Fast-paced offense thrives — but structure can break under pressure
📊 Court View Insights
1. Tempo Contrast
- Minnesota: Half-court execution, defense-first
- Memphis: Speed-driven offense, early-clock attacks
2. Rebounding Battle
- Minnesota are stable on both ends of the glass
- Memphis struggle when they lose interior control
3. Total Points Line (234)
- Both teams have been playing at a fast pace recently
- Offensive rhythm may outweigh defensive resistance in this matchup
